Are you busy?<\/em><\/p>\n<p>Schrodinger stuck his head through the door to the kitchen, his ears cocked at an inquisitive angle.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cNot at the moment,\u201d Molly replied, turning from the stove. \u201cI was just going to ask you if\u2026\u201d Her voice trailed off as she saw who was with him.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cAsk if I\u2019d like some tea?\u201d Jack Frost said, grinning at her. \u201cI\u2019d love some. Especially that smoky tea you served me the last time.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Molly shook herself. \u201cYou are the only person I know who drinks tea that tastes like a damp smoldering leaf pile,\u201d she said, going into the pantry for a package of lapsong suchong tea. \u201cSchrodinger, would you like some too?\u201d<\/p>\n<p><em>Yes, please. Earl Grey.<\/em> The CrossCat jumped up onto his stool and waited patiently. <em>I want to hear what you have to say as well, Jack.<\/em><\/p>\n<p>\u201cOh, of course,\u201d Jack Frost said, sitting down on the stool next to him. \u201cI wouldn\u2019t dream of asking you to leave. In fact, you\u2019re part of the reason I\u2019m here.\u201d<\/p>\n<p><em>You want to talk about what happened at the bake sale,<\/em> Schrodinger said, as Molly came back out with mugs and tea.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cPartially,\u201d Jack said. \u201cAnd also to ask you for some help.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Molly set down the two mugs of tea in front of them and then sat on her own stool, cradling her tea in her hands. \u201cYou want us to help you and Jade with your \u2018guests,\u2019 right?\u201d she said.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cNot you specifically, this time, Molly.\u201d Jack smiled at her. \u201cYou\u2019re busy enough right now. But you guys,\u201d and he turned to Schrodinger, \u201cif you are willing, might be able to help us with our little\u2026problems.\u201d<\/p>\n<p><em>Not so very little,<\/em> Schrodinger said. <em>And it will be easier if we know exactly what you want us to do.<\/em> He chuckled a bit. <em>Although if you told Kaylee you wanted them beaten with a stick, she\u2019d probably be thrilled. She has been less than impressed by the guests she\u2019s met.<\/em><\/p>\n<p>\u201cShe and I both,\u201d Jack said, chuckling too. \u201cBut no, that\u2019s not what we want.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cWhy don\u2019t you tell us who exactly you have, and what exactly is going on, and then we can formulate a plan?\u201d Molly said. When he looked a little surprised, she sniffed. \u201cWhat, did you really think I was just going to sit back like a good girl and not get involved? I thought you knew me better than that, Jack.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Jack Frost laughed out loud at that one. \u201cOkay, touch\u00e9.\u201d He sipped his steaming tea, and then said, \u201cLet me give you the cast of characters first. You\u2019ve met Yesira, Palys, Horace, and Francis.\u201d He ticked them off on his fingers. \u201cLano, the Consulate of Amana, and Mesphridae, the Minister of the Free People of Yavis, arrived before them. The last four showed up yesterday.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cAnd who are they?\u201d Molly asked.<\/p>\n<p>Jack leaned back. \u201cDaisia, the Matriarch of Twelrian; Nahand Browntoes, the Administrator of Culture for Embersummit Mountain; Crossax, the Chieftain of Ocovar; and Lady Avala of Typhis. All together, ten of the most divisive of the Parliament of Realms. All ten of them have issues with each other, and each is convinced that their issue is the most important.\u201d<\/p>\n<p><em>Of course,<\/em> Schrodinger said. <em>That was apparent when we met Horace and Francis. What does Jade think we can do?<\/em><\/p>\n<p>\u201cShe was considering what Kaylee had said to her last Thursday,\u201d Jack said. \u201cAbout how they didn\u2019t really have manners. What you have to understand is that these folks are all used to everyone bowing to their every whim. Parliament members have immense personal power in their Realms, because they can remove access to the Gates for people.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Molly and Schrodinger stared at him. \u201cReally?\u201d Molly said finally. \u201cThey can do that?\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cIn their Realms, yes,\u201d Jack said. \u201cNot all peoples have adopted the democratic ways that humans have here on Earth. You believe that the Gates are public resources. Not everyone does.\u201d<\/p>\n<p><em>But, but\u2026<\/em> Schrodinger was sputtering. <em>That\u2019s ASININE!<\/em><\/p>\n<p>\u201cI agree,\u201d Jack said. \u201cWhat is worse is that many of these folks have no equal in their Realms, so they think they can do no wrong.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cI think I begin to see what you want the kids to help with,\u201d Molly said. \u201cYou\u2019re going to make these folks work with each other, to teach them some humility?\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cFor one thing,\u201d Jack Frost said. He took a sip of tea and helped himself to a cookie from one of the racks next to him. \u201cWe also want to show them how people can learn to let go a bit and let others do things.\u201d He cocked his head at Molly.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cSo that\u2019s why you don\u2019t want me involved.\u201d It was a devious scheme, she had to admit. \u201cDo you think it will work?\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cIt\u2019s can\u2019t hurt, can it?\u201d Jack Frost replied.<\/p>\n<p><em>I think we could do that, although I can\u2019t speak for the others,<\/em> Schrodinger said. <em>They\u2019ll be here soon. Santa\u2019s coming later!<\/em> He looked at Jack Frost hopefully. <em>Are you going to stay and talk to him?<\/em><\/p>\n<p><em>\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0\u00a0 <\/em>\u201cIt\u2019s been a few years since Santa and I caught up,\u201d Jack Frost said musingly, rubbing his chin. \u201cI might just stay.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>As it turned out, he only had time enough to talk to the others before he was called back to the Snow Queen\u2019s Realm. As Molly had known, the children all agreed that they would help, although Kaylee expressed doubt that it would work.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They just don&#8217;t seem to want to know,\u201d she said, as they all carried trays of cookies up the stairs. \u201cI mean, you have to want to change to really change, right?\u201d<\/p>\n<p><em>We won&#8217;t know that if we don&#8217;t give them a chance, <\/em>Jack said. <em>Let&#8217;s see if they can learn a thing or two.<\/em><\/p>\n<p>And then there wasn&#8217;t time to talk. Santa Claus himself was arriving at any minute, and the bookstore was filling up with people eager to see him. Not just children, either. Santa talked to everyone, no matter their age.<\/p>\n<p>Even Molly got her turn on Santa&#8217;s lap. \u201cWell, Miss Molly, what can Santa bring you this year?\u201d the jolly old elf asked her.<\/p>\n<p>She leaned in and whispered, \u201cI&#8217;d really like to make sure that Jade\u2019s conference goes well, honestly, Santa. Can you help?\u201d<\/p>\n<p>He looked gravely at her. \u201cThat\u2019s out of my control, I\u2019m afraid. The Snow Queen\u2019s affairs are not to be mingled in lightly.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cNo, they aren\u2019t.\u201d Molly sighed. \u201cI guess I knew that.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>\u201cTrust in yourself, Molly,\u201d Santa said quietly, so no one else could hear. \u201cWhat the Snow Queen needs now is your love, and your support.\u201d He leaned in. \u201cAnd you need to take care of yourself.\u201d He smiled at her. \u201cYou know how important you are right now.\u201d<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>Sunday, December 10 Molly?
